Cherry Pecan Bread

Ingredients
- 1/2 cup butter, softened
- 3/4 cup sugar
- 2 eggs
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1 cup buttermilk
- 1 cup chopped pecans
- 1 jar (10 ounces) maraschino cherries, drained and chopped
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Preparation
Step 1
1. In a bowl, cream butter and sugar. Add e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Combine the flour, baking soda and salt; add to the creamed mixture alternately with buttermilk. Stir in pecans, cherries and vanilla.
2. Pour into a greased and floured 8-in. x 4-in. loaf pan. Bake at 350° for 65-75 minutes or until a toothpick inserted near the center comes out clean. Cool for 10 minutes before removing from pan to a wire rack.
